From e5fcc87da1d0346107fa2a9fc8eeac4170450e67 Mon Sep 17 00:00:00 2001 From: SPT-dev Date: Thu, 2 Mar 2023 21:11:43 -0500 Subject: [PATCH] Update 'docs/md/development/dump_data.md' --- docs/md/development/dump_data.md |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/docs/md/development/dump_data.md b/docs/md/development/dump_data.md index 62611d2..15abd38 100644 --- a/docs/md/development/dump_data.md +++ b/docs/md/development/dump_data.md @@ -93,22 +93,22 @@ The data does contain sensitive information such as you account id, so be carefu ## Appendix 1: Code -All code is based on Escape From Tarkov 0.12.9.10519. +All code is based on Escape From Tarkov 0.12.9.10900. ### 1.1. Deobfuscation method in assembly ```csharp -// Token: 0x0600CDDD RID: 52701 RVA: 0x00400CD0 File Offset: 0x003FEED0 -Class2045.smethod_0() +// Token: 0x0600CDE1 RID: 52705 RVA: 0x0012380F File Offset: 0x00121A0F +public static string smethod_0(int int_0) { - return (string)((Hashtable)AppDomain.CurrentDomain.GetData(Class2019.string_0))[int_0]; + return (string)((Hashtable)AppDomain.CurrentDomain.GetData(Class2045.string_0))[int_0]; } ``` ### 1.2. Deobfuscation command ```powershell -de4dot-x64.exe --un-name "!^<>[a-z0-9]$&!^<>[a-z0-9]__.*$&![A-Z][A-Z]\$<>.*$&^[a-zA-Z_<{$][a-zA-Z_0-9<>{}$.`-]*$" "Assembly-CSharp-cleaned.dll" --strtyp delegate --strtok 0x0600CDD7 +de4dot-x64.exe --un-name "!^<>[a-z0-9]$&!^<>[a-z0-9]__.*$&![A-Z][A-Z]\$<>.*$&^[a-zA-Z_<{$][a-zA-Z_0-9<>{}$.`-]*$" "Assembly-CSharp-cleaned.dll" --strtyp delegate --strtok 0x0600CDE1 ``` ### 1.3. Request dumper patch